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83 75 2608042442
695 53833987019
695 53833987019
72 2717333 75294054
All about undefined
Interested in learning more?
695 53833987019
72 2717333 75294054
See more
84476665764 5034819490 46
33670 50 2265301534 003546342 284462
See more
28 63498210155
35 84 739614297 50 749
See more